⭐️ Today's guest, Jeannie Kline
Jeanie Kline grew up with devoutly Catholic parents along with 9 brothers and sisters. Like so many in her neighborhood, she graduated from Catholic grammar and high schools.
Jean Attended Buffalo State College and graduated from Medaille College with a BA in psychology.
She has been married to her husband John since 1984. And, together they raised a son, Ben, and daughter, Mara in the Catholic Church. And, they provided them with Catholic education from pre-K through grade 12.
While raising her family, Jean became a Certified Practitioner of the Creighton Model of Natural Family Planning (known now as Creighton Model FertilityCare). And she taught the method to couples for a decade.
For several years, from the mid-90's to the early 2000's Jean worked for a couple of parishes in various positions.
In the mid-2000's Jean went through a crisis of faith and what she calls her own "dark night of the soul". Jean left the Church for several years.
In 2021 she became certified as a grief educator and a grief coach in the first cohort with grief expert and author, David Kessler. The decision to pursue this certification was a direct result of the death of her 28 year old son, Ben in 2016.
In 2023, after much prayer and discernment, Jean began her grief ministry which includes facilitating two grief support groups, providing grief education to groups, and individual coaching.
